Family & Households in Eildon

How families and households are made up across the area.

Small living arrangements define Eildon, where 42.5% of households consist of just one person. This is far above the national figure and creates a community where many residents live independently. The area has a very small typical household size compared to the rest of the country.

Households

Average household size.

With 1.9 people per home, Eildon's household size is well below the Victorian and national figure of 2.5. This is reflected in the fact that 42.5% of people live alone, which is among the highest rates for similar areas.

Families

Family types and one-parent families.

Single-parent families make up 17.4% of the total, a figure well above both the state and national levels. Nearly half of all families here are couples without children, who account for 47.5% of the family group.
